VC2005安装包制作教程
本教程主要介绍了如何使用 Microsoft Visual Studio .NET 2005 来制作 安装包 的过程,涵盖了从创建项目到设置安装后的自动运行以及创建卸载链接等一系列详细步骤。
创建安装项目
在 Visual Studio .NET 的 文件 菜单上选择 新建,然后点击 项目。在 新建项目 对话框中,选择 其他项目类型,接着选择 安装和部署,最后在模板中选择 安装项目。项目名称可以自定义,比如 TestSetup。
添加需要安装的文件
在 文件系统 的 应用程序文件夹 中,通过右键点击并选择 添加 -> 文件,将主程序(如 test.exe)及其依赖文件添加进来。
创建快捷方式
为了方便用户,我们需要在 开始菜单 上创建快捷方式。在 文件系统 的 用户的‘程序’菜单 下创建一个名为 程序员 的文件夹,然后在此文件夹内创建 test.exe 的快捷方式,命名为 程序员秘书。
同时,我们还要在桌面创建快捷方式。在 用户桌面 上右键点击,选择 创建新的快捷方式,同样指向 test.exe,并命名为 程序员。
自动运行设置
为了让程序安装后自动运行,需要创建一个 auto.vbs 脚本。编写脚本后,在安装项目中打开 自定义操作编辑器,在 提交 节点下添加一个新的自定义操作,将 auto.vbs 文件添加进去,并设置 CustomActionData 属性为 [TARGETDIR]test.exe。
项目属性设置
在项目属性设置中,填写 Author、Manufacturer、ProductName 和 Title 等信息,以完善安装包的元数据。
添加图标
为快捷方式添加图标,可以提升用户体验。在 文件系统 中找到对应的快捷方式,通过属性窗口设置 Icon,从应用程序文件夹或磁盘选择带有图标的文件。
创建卸载链接
在安装项目目录下创建 Uninstall.bat 文件,复制并粘贴 ProductCode 属性到文件中,然后在安装项目中添加这个批处理文件,创建快捷方式,并放置在相应的 开始菜单文件夹 中,命名为 卸载程序员秘书,设置 ShowCmd 属性为 vsdscMinimized,以确保卸载过程在后台进行。
编译安装项目
最后一步是编译安装项目,生成安装包。通过 Visual Studio 的编译功能,将所有配置好的设置打包成一个可执行的安装程序,这样用户就可以通过这个安装包来便捷地安装和卸载你的程序了。
评论区